How are mineral deposits evaluated?

How are mineral deposits evaluated?

Mineral deposits are evaluated through a combination of geological surveys, sampling techniques, and economic feasibility studies. These methods help determine the quantity, quality, and economic viability of the minerals present in a given area.

Geological survey methods

Geological survey methods involve systematic exploration to identify and assess mineral resources. Techniques such as remote sensing, aerial surveys, and ground-based geological mapping are commonly used to gather data about the geological features of an area.

These surveys often utilize geophysical methods, like magnetic and electromagnetic surveys, to detect anomalies that may indicate the presence of mineral deposits. The choice of method depends on the type of minerals being sought and the geological setting.

Sampling techniques

Sampling techniques are crucial for obtaining representative samples of mineral deposits. Common methods include grab sampling, core drilling, and trenching, each providing different insights into the mineral composition and distribution.

For instance, core drilling allows for the extraction of cylindrical samples from the ground, offering detailed information about the geology at various depths. Proper sampling ensures that the data collected is reliable and can accurately reflect the potential value of the deposit.

Economic feasibility studies

Economic feasibility studies assess whether a mineral deposit can be mined profitably. These studies consider factors such as extraction costs, market prices for the minerals, and regulatory requirements. A thorough analysis often includes a cost-benefit analysis to evaluate potential returns on investment.

In conducting these studies, it is essential to factor in local economic conditions, including labor costs and infrastructure availability. This helps in determining the overall viability of the mining project and informs decision-making for investors and stakeholders.

What criteria should be considered for mineral deposit evaluation?

What criteria should be considered for mineral deposit evaluation?

Mineral deposit evaluation requires careful consideration of geological, economic, environmental, and regulatory factors. Key criteria include the quality and quantity of the resource, market demand, and the potential environmental impacts associated with extraction.

Environmental impact assessments

Environmental impact assessments (EIAs) are crucial for evaluating the potential effects of mineral extraction on the surrounding ecosystem. These assessments typically analyze factors such as air and water quality, biodiversity, and land use changes. A thorough EIA can help identify mitigation strategies to minimize negative impacts.

In many regions, EIAs are legally required before mining permits are granted. Companies should engage with local communities and stakeholders during the EIA process to address concerns and incorporate feedback. This proactive approach can enhance project acceptance and reduce future conflicts.

Regulatory compliance factors

Regulatory compliance is essential for mineral deposit evaluation, as it ensures that operations adhere to local, national, and international laws. This includes obtaining necessary permits, following safety standards, and adhering to environmental regulations. Non-compliance can lead to significant fines and project delays.

Companies should familiarize themselves with the specific regulations in their operating region, which can vary widely. For instance, in the European Union, compliance with the EU Mining Waste Directive is critical, while in the United States, the National Environmental Policy Act (NEPA) outlines required assessments. Staying updated on regulatory changes is vital for successful mineral deposit evaluation.

How do geopolitical factors influence mineral markets?

How do geopolitical factors influence mineral markets?

Geopolitical factors significantly affect mineral markets by impacting supply chains, pricing, and investment decisions. Political stability, trade agreements, and international relations can create fluctuations in mineral availability and demand.

Impact of Political Stability

Political stability in a mineral-rich country often leads to increased investment and exploration activities. Conversely, instability can deter foreign investments and disrupt production, leading to supply shortages and price spikes. For example, countries experiencing civil unrest may see their mineral exports decline, affecting global markets.

Trade Agreements and Tariffs

Trade agreements can facilitate smoother transactions and lower tariffs on mineral exports, enhancing market access. When countries establish favorable trade relations, it can lead to increased demand for specific minerals. However, sudden tariff changes can create uncertainty and volatility in pricing.

International Relations and Sanctions

International relations play a crucial role in mineral markets, especially when sanctions are imposed on mineral-exporting countries. Such sanctions can restrict access to essential resources, leading to increased prices globally. For instance, sanctions against a major producer can create supply gaps, prompting other nations to seek alternative sources.

Environmental and Regulatory Factors

Geopolitical considerations often intersect with environmental regulations, affecting mineral extraction and processing. Stricter environmental laws can increase operational costs and limit production capabilities. Countries with robust regulatory frameworks may attract responsible investments, while those with lax regulations might face exploitation issues.
